Dangote Petroleum Refinery is set to transform Nigeria's fuel distribution landscape with a significant national initiative. Effective August 15, 2025, the refinery will begin distributing Premium Motor Spirit (PMS) and diesel to marketers, petrol dealers, manufacturers, telecoms firms, aviation, and other large users across the country, with free logistics to boost distribution network.
To ensure smooth take-off of this scheme, Dangote Refinery has invested in the procurement of 4,000 brand-new Compressed Natural Gas (CNG)-powered tankers. This phase of the programme will continue over an extended timeframe. The refinery is also investing in CNG stations, supported by a fleet of over 100 CNG tankers across the country to ensure seamless product distribution.
This initiative is expected to benefit key sectors such as manufacturing, telecommunications, and others, as reduced fuel costs will contribute to lower production costs, reduced inflation, and foster economic growth. Players in these key sectors and others can purchase directly from the Dangote Petroleum Refinery.
The refinery will offer a credit facility to those purchasing a minimum of 500,000 litres, allowing them to obtain an additional 500,000 litres on credit for two weeks, under bank guarantee. The registration process, including Know Your Customer (KYC) verification, will take place from June 16 to August 15, spanning a total of 60 days.
